Job Objective

To help ensure the smooth running of projects and sites.

Key Responsibilities

  • To ensure the retention and growth of new and existing customers through delivering added value to their customer experience.
  • Evaluate and react to customer service issues in line with company policy.
  • Carry out customer service inspections as required.
  • Carry out Tool Box Talks with fitters and installers, keep them updated and email to H&S.
  • Ensure all legal requirements are adhered to.
  • Be efficient in manual measuring for all flooring categories and window treatments.
  • Must hold a full UK driving licence.
  • Attend site to complete all RAMS.
  • Inspect subfloors to ensure the floor is within tolerance prior to installation.
  • Managing and monitoring projects.
  • Identifying new business opportunities and pursuing them.
  • Visiting clients and potential clients on their sites.
  • Noticing and attending to any special needs and service issues on projects.
  • Planning, pricing and scaling projects and general tenders.
  • Ensuring quotations are accurate, well-presented and planned as economically as possible.
  • Obtaining appropriate samples for projects in co-ordination with the Buying department and working with normal Designer Contracts suppliers wherever possible.
  • Measuring for flooring and blinds on site.
  • Must be able to carry out small remedial jobs.
  • Liaising between multiple teams, including those in the regional office and those on site.
